How Often to Clean Panels

Cleaning frequency varies depending on the location and weather conditions, with most solar panels requiring a good scrubbing every 2-4 months to maintain peak performance. However, if I live in an area with heavy pollution or dusty roads, I may need to clean my panels more frequently.
On the other hand, if I'm in a region with regular rainfall, I might be able to get away with cleaning them less often. It's also important to inspect my panels regularly to determine if they need a good cleaning. If I notice a significant drop in energy production, it may be a sign that my panels need some attention.
Safe Cleaning Methods Explained

To ensure my solar panels remain efficient and safe, I'll need to use the right cleaning methods to avoid damaging them or compromising their performance.
I'll choose a soft-bristled brush, a gentle sponge, and a mild soap to remove dirt and debris. It's crucial to avoid using abrasive materials that can scratch the panels, as well as high-pressure water and harsh chemicals that can damage the surface.
Instead, I'll rinse the panels with water to remove soap residue, ensuring a thorough clean. I'll also clean my panels during the early morning or late evening when the sun isn't strong, reducing the risk of burns.
Essential Safety Precautions

Before I start cleaning my solar panels, I'll make certain to turn off the entire system to prevent any electrical shocks or injuries.
I'll also guarantee I'm using a stable ladder and proper safety gear to avoid falls and other accidents.
It's pivotal to be cautious of hot panels, which can cause burns, so I'll make certain to clean them during the early morning or late evening when they're cooler.
I'll never step directly on the panels, as this can cause damage and void my warranty.
If I'm uncertain about any part of the cleaning process, I'll consider hiring a professional cleaner to ensure the job is done safely and efficiently.

Can I Use a Pressure Washer to Clean My Solar Panels?
I'd advise against using a pressure washer to clean my solar panels, as it can damage the panels and reduce efficiency. Instead, I'd opt for a soft brush, mild soap, and water to guarantee safe and effective cleaning.
